The Six Triple Eight: How the 6888th Battalion Broke Barriers
history.howstuffworks.com/historical-figures/six-triple-eight.htm
During World War II, an extraordinary group of women broke barriers, defied expectations, and changed history. Known as the Six Triple Eight, this all-Black, all-female battalion of the Women's Army Corps served overseas in Europe, sorting millions of pieces of backlogged mail and boosting the morale of American troops far from home.
